Output d34c4f56e0eb25abb8206820f66ce643d5c8840806488e475926d7ce22ed177d: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504264dd5ec140cc670a1588f2ed6c9c1daa01b5 OP_EQUAL
address
391PX2UzQUQFzZnxCo4ZkYjjEYvrdSU8Cs
transaction
d34c4f56e0eb25abb8206820f66ce643d5c8840806488e475926d7ce22ed177d
spent
true